How Pistacia Vera won Columbus’ heart

Pistacia Vera began with siblings Spencer Budros and Anne Fletcher, who first brought their bakery concept to Columbus through a small North Market stall before opening the German Village location.

That early connection to the city helped the business grow with a strong local identity, while the move to South Third Street gave the siblings more room to develop a full pastry kitchen and café.

The result was a bakery built around French technique and neighborhood warmth, creating a place that felt special without becoming intimidating.

Food Highlights

  • Parisian Macarons: These delicate meringue sandwiches come in flavors such as pistachio, lemon, coffee, honey lavender, vanilla bean, and raspberry, making them a colorful and flavorful introduction to the bakery’s specialty sweets. 😋

  • Fresh Lemon Tart: Bright lemon curd and a buttery pastry base create a refreshing dessert with enough richness to feel indulgent, while the citrus flavor keeps every bite lively. 🍋

  • Chocolate Bombe: Layers of cocoa buttermilk cake, Marsala chocolate mousse, and semi-sweet chocolate ganache make this a dramatic dessert with contrasting textures and deep chocolate flavor. 🍫

  • Pain au Chocolat: Flaky laminated pastry wrapped around a chocolate center gives this classic French breakfast treat a crisp, buttery texture that pairs naturally with coffee. 🥐

  • Apple Galette: This rustic fruit pastry combines baked apples with a tender crust, making it a comforting choice for anyone who enjoys familiar flavors with a refined bakery touch. 🍎

  • Orange Brioche: Soft, fragrant, and lightly sweet, this citrus-scented pastry brings a bright note to the morning selection and works beautifully as part of a take-home assortment. 🍊
